Transaction ec28aa712022dd02a713d3b006205cad2cce7b689ed1b5a527729f2f1af6e5da
1 Input
1 Output
-
ec28aa712022dd02a713d3b006205cad2cce7b689ed1b5a527729f2f1af6e5da:0
- value
- 16902
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d7a45486fea0e3a71086613647bea63e1c0895f OP_EQUAL
- address
- 3LRUvP6URguTLe8GoPt19RoBBtJo7awEjf